The Gibson Les Paul Standard 60s Figured Top is a timeless classic built for rich vintage tone and effortless playability. With a stunning AA figured maple top on a solid mahogany body it delivers the legendary sustain and warmth that made the Les Paul a rock icon. The slim taper 60s-style mahogany neck and rosewood fingerboard ensure a smooth playing experience while the acrylic trapezoid inlays add a touch of elegance. Equipped with Burstbucker 61R and 61T pickups this Les Paul delivers dynamic articulate tones with plenty of bite. The ABR-1 Tune-O-Matic bridge Grover Rotomatic tuners and gold top hat knobs with silver reflectors provide a premium feel and reliable performance. Finished in Iced Tea for a vintage-inspired aesthetic this guitar is built to stand out on any stage.

About the manufacturer

Gibson

Gibson has long stood as a symbol of American craftsmanship and musical heritage, shaping the sound of rock, blues, and jazz for over a century. Founded in Kalamazoo, Michigan in 1902, Gibson became legendary with instruments like the Les Paul, SG, and ES series, each known for their rich sustain, premium tonewoods, and iconic designs. The brand’s pioneering use of humbucker pickups and carved maple tops created the warm, powerful sound that defines countless classic recordings. Played by greats such as Eric Clapton, Jimmy Page, and Angus Young, Gibson guitars continue to represent timeless quality, innovation, and a deep connection between player and instrument.

Electric Guitars

Electric guitars use magnetic pickups to convert string vibration into an electrical signal, allowing the sound to be shaped through amplifiers and effects. Key things to understand include body shape, pickup type, neck profile, scale length and bridge design, as these all affect tone, feel and sustain. They are used across almost every modern genre, from clean and expressive to high-gain and aggressive styles, making them one of the most versatile instruments available.

Guitars

Guitars cover a wide range of instruments designed to suit different styles, techniques, and sounds, from acoustic and classical models to solid body, semi-hollow, and hollow electric designs. Factors like body shape, scale length, neck profile, string type, and pickups all influence how a guitar feels and responds, making each type suited to different players and musical approaches. Whether used for rhythm, lead, songwriting, or experimentation, guitars are expressive, versatile instruments that form the heart of countless genres and playing styles.
